Messe Dรผsseldorf has stake in Turkey event

The WireTech Istanbul Fair and Tube & Steel Istanbul Fair will return in 2025 with new names โ€” Eurasia Fair and Tube Eurasia Fair. First launched in 2019, these events continue to grow after Messe Dรผsseldorf joined as a coโ€‘organizer in 2023.

This rebranding strengthens the collaboration betweenย Tรผyap Fair Organization Groupย andย Messe Dรผsseldorf, combining Tรผyapโ€™s regional expertise with Messe Dรผsseldorfโ€™s global trade fair leadership.

The launch of Eurasia Fair and Tube Eurasia Fair 2025 aims to strengthen connections among professionals in the construction, manufacturing, and energy sectors. These events will serve as leading platforms for wire, tube, and steel industries throughout the Eurasian region.

Bernd Jablonowski, Executive Director at Messe Dรผsseldorf GmbH, noted:

โ€œAfter joining forces at the first wire and Tube Eurasia, we achieved great success. In 2025, we plan to take this further. We believe strongly in Tรผrkiyeโ€™s potential, especially in construction and energy.โ€

The upcoming Eurasia Fair and Tube Eurasia Fair will showcase the latest technologies, sustainability initiatives, and investment opportunities. Supported by both organizersโ€™ long-term commitment, the 2025 edition promises a larger global presence and broader industry participation.
